Abstract

Schema matching is a prime problem in data integration domain. Some well-known automated tools have been provided to accomplish the task of schema matching, but the results generated by these tools are often uncertain. The uncertainty is universally inherent because of the inability of schema to fully capture the semantics of the represented data. We propose the method to a semi-automatic approach to reduce the uncertainty of schema matching. Our experimental results shows that the approach is able to reduce the uncertainty and improve the precision and recall.
